About 5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one
5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one (PubChem CID 121379046) has the molecular formula C17H18N4O2
and a molecular weight of 310.36 g/mol. Its IUPAC name is 5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one.

What is the SMILES notation for 5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one?
The canonical SMILES for 5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one is Cc1noc(C)c1-c1c[nH]c(=O)c(N[C@H](C)c2ccccn2)c1.
What is the InChIKey of 5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one?
The InChIKey is DHIGTVXAMTWVKR-SNVBAGLBSA-N. The full InChI is InChI=1S/C17H18N4O2/c1-10(14-6-4-5-7-18-14)20-15-8-13(9-19-17(15)22)16-11(2)21-23-12(16)3/h4-10,20H,1-3H3,(H,19,22)/t10-/m1/s1.
What are the key properties of 5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one?
5-(3,5-dimethyl-1,2-oxazol-4-yl)-3-[[(1R)-1-pyridin-2-ylethyl]amino]-1H-pyridin-2-one has a molecular weight of 310.36 g/mol, XLogP of 3.21, 4 rotatable bonds, 2 hydrogen bond donors, and 5 hydrogen bond acceptors.
